Detailed Forecast
...SMALL CRAFT ADVISORY TONIGHT...
Synopsis: A 970 mb low roughly 110 nm NW of Unalaska tracks immediately
west of Nikolski and into the N Pacific early Wed morning, moving
to 110 nm S of Unalaska at 985 mb by late Wednesday morning. The
low moves to 200 nm SE of Unalaska at 1004 mb Thu afternoon.
Further west a front moves over Shemya Thu afternoon.
This Afternoon
SE wind around 25 kt, with gusts as high as 35 kt. Rain. Seas around 4 ft.
Tonight
SE wind 15 to 20 kt, with gusts as high as 30 kt. Rain. Seas 2 to 3 ft.
Wednesday
ENE wind 10 to 15 kt. Rain. Seas 2 to 3 ft.
Wednesday Night
NNE wind 10 to 15 kt, with gusts as high as 25 kt. Rain. Seas 3 to 5 ft.
Thursday
ENE wind 10 to 15 kt, with gusts as high as 30 kt. Rain likely. Seas 5 ft subsiding to 2 ft.
Thursday Night
E wind 5 to 10 kt. Rain likely, mainly before 3am. Seas around 2 ft.
Friday
Variable winds 5 kt or less. A chance of rain. Seas 2 to 3 ft.
Friday Night
N wind 5 to 10 kt increasing to 10 to 15 kt after midnight. A chance of rain. Seas 3 to 4 ft.
Saturday
NNW wind around 15 kt. A chance of rain before 3pm, then a chance of rain and snow. Seas 4 to 5 ft.
